SAP shares slide after UBS criticizes slow AI rollout
SAP fell to become the worst-performing large-cap European stock on Wednesday following the UBS downgrade tied to its slower push into AI tools.
SAP shares slumped on Wednesday, making the German software and database group the worst-performing large-cap European stock, according to MarketWatch.
The move followed a UBS analyst downgrade that criticized SAP’s pace of rolling out artificial-intelligence-based tools.
MarketWatch said the decline reflects concerns about how quickly SAP is moving into AI applications.
The article tied the stock drop directly to the assessment of SAP’s AI strategy and rollout speed.
